Meeting notes, 3 March — key-card stock for the Renholt Park site. Agreed: the initial batch of blank key-cards and the two encoder units ship together, double-boxed, tamper tape on all seams. Dispatch desk to treat this as controlled stock — it does not sit overnight in the general cage and is not consolidated with other Renholt freight. The driver must be briefed in person before departure. The hand-over is to be carried out exactly as stated below:

drop instructions, bahif-bahip: the norax feniel courier leaves the drumir kaseth rusir ledger at gate 1983 under passcode 849948

Handover: Donation-Receipt Mailer (Givewell-Loop project at Tindervane Labs). Mira is taking over from Jasko starting Monday. The mailer batches receipts nightly from the Pledgar queue; retries are capped at three and failures land in the dead-letter bin. Template changes go through the Charitype renderer, not the legacy path. One open item: the signing vault for the receipt stamper needs re-initialization after last week's rotation. To unlock it during handover, use the recovery passphrase below.

strongbox words: druiel-frador-brieth-druys-fenys-zorwyn-zorael

MEMO — Velstra Launch Plan

For the incoming director: the Velstra product launch remains scheduled for early Q3. Manufacturing at the Dunmere facility is on track, and the channel team has confirmed retail commitments in the Harwick region. Marketing spend is locked at the approved level; any increase requires sign-off from group leadership. Remaining risks are packaging lead times and the pending certification review. Weekly status calls continue every Tuesday. The broader positioning strategy is set out in the confidential note below.

management briefing: The renewal with Ulaathix Group closes at $2 million a year, 15 percent below the last contract. Project Oliwyn slips by two quarters because of the audit delay.

Subject: Audit-Log Viewer ready for security review

Hi all,

The new audit-log viewer for Cordelane is staged on the review environment. It renders immutable event records with actor, action, and scope columns, and supports filtered export to CSV. Access is gated behind the existing reviewer role; no write paths were added.

Retention display now matches the stated 400-day policy. All queries are read-only against the replica.

Please verify against the threat checklist by Friday. The candidate build is identified by the token below.

trace token, bagag-kawep: htk6_d2d45a